Block 681,406
Block Hash
c64a7da04523a290b22195d1c9b0f7459981e4b0017640483a0ec7395db76c4c
Previous Block Hash
995f62ec0b1ccc15791389edbb761f2a7272776d6a3b8d4e2880ce367b42134f
Mined
Transactions
3
Difficulty
34.81 M
Size
1,766 bytes
Transactions (3)
1 input, 1 output
10,000.136695
PEPE
9 inputs, 1 output
23,200,000.878147
PEPE
1 input, 2 outputs
66,019.3747
PEPE